Re: Has any one used a Virtual Office Serivce?

I have used a Virtual Office Service and found it both affordable and very helpful. They are especially nice in start up situations where you don't want to hire employees in the traditional sense or rent expensive office space. More and more I've noticed that virtual office's are used by established business people who enjoy the freedom their laptops provide them. They can work from home, from a coffee shop or set up a more professional style meeting at a virtual office space. They can be truly handy and help you build your business by serving your customers instead of spending your time running an office.

Re: Has any one used a Virtual Office Serivce?

One of the thing I disliked about virtual office service is that they sometimes promote using their full address. This lets anybody easily look up your business address and find that it is actually a virtual office.
